WebA boiler for producing plant steam can be the largest source of GHG emissions at the refinery, particularly at refineries that do not have catalytic cracking units. The predominant fuel used at petroleum refineries is refinery fuel gas (RFG), which is also known as still gas. WebOct 17, 2024 · GHG process emissions from this sector include emissions from venting, flares, and fugitive leaks from equipment (e.g., valves, flanges, pumps). In addition to emissions from petroleum refining processes, the sector includes combustion emissions from stationary combustion units located at these facilities. Web2 days ago · In the 1970s, three quarters of Swedish homes were heated with oil boilers. Today, electric-powered heat pumps have all but replaced oil in single-family homes (most multi-family homes rely on district heating). WebCombustion-related greenhouse gas emissions from the production of phosphoric acid are limited to those from burning of fuel inputs used for equipment necessary to the manufacturing process. Auxiliary and packaged boilers are common combustion emission sources found at phosphoric acid manufacturing facilities (Wyoming DEQ 2006).
